Benefits of a Bolero Jacket – Choosing a Plus-Size One
A bolero jacket is worn
over another dress or outfit, closed at the front and stops at the waist –
similar to ones that are worn by matadors in bullfights. Today, bolero jackets
are fashion symbols regardless of whether you are wearing one for an outing
with friends and family or a formal evening dining out experience. The
higher-end bolero jackets with embellishments all over do not come cheap and
may set you back by a few hundred dollars.
There is also an advantage
for a heavier woman buying a plus size bolero jacket. Generally, for
such women, the fat accumulates mainly on the upper arms and around the
mid-riff. With a bolero jacket, these two critical areas remain covered while
she can step out in style.
However, there are certain
factors to be considered before buying a plus
size bolero jacket.
First on the list is the
fabric of the bolero. Stiff cloth like brocade or velvet will not fall loosely
over the frame and might accentuate the bulge around the mid-riff. Further, if
you are wearing a sleeveless dress and want to cover the upper arms with a plus size bolero jacket, the harsh fabric against the skin might lead to
irritation and rashes.
Next is the design that
you want to opt for. Solid pastels and neutral colors are best for a plus size bolero jacket as you can then match it with most dresses in your
wardrobe. Never choose a bolero that has horizontal stripes going around the
body as it will make you look plumper. Vertical stripes make for a lean look.
